I've been tracking this bill since the Senate Banking Committee voted 15-9 in May. That vote was a preview. Two Democrats joined Republicans — but that was in committee, where optics matter less. Full Senate cloture requires 60 votes. Republicans have 53. That means they need exactly 7 Democrats. Not 6. Not 8. Seven.

The context: CLARITY Act is the closest the US has come to a unified crypto regulatory framework. It classifies digital assets as commodities or securities, gives CFTC spot market authority, and sets rules for stablecoins. The bill is popular with exchanges and issuers. But it's stuck in procedural purgatory because Majority Leader Thune set the cloture vote for Sept 15 — and Senate Minority Leader Schumer blocked an earlier attempt, demanding more time for negotiations.

Here's the core analysis — and I'm not just reading press releases. I've been mapping the voting patterns of every Democrat who might flip. The key battleground isn't policy. It's the conflict-of-interest clause. Specifically, the provision that exempts elected officials and their families from certain disclosure requirements. Why does that matter? Because President Trump's family has a direct stake in World Liberty Financial, a crypto project. The optics are toxic. Let's get granular. The seven Democrats most likely to support are from crypto-friendly states or those with significant industry presence: senators like Cortez Masto (NV), Tester (MT), Sinema (AZ — but she's an independent who caucuses with Dems), and a few others. But Schumer is whipping against it. The White House's public pressure — Patrick Witt directly accusing Schumer of stalling — might backfire. Democrats hate being bullied.

The contrarian angle: The market narrative is that a Republican-controlled Senate plus a pro-crypto White House means CLARITY is a slam dunk. That's wrong. The real obstacle isn't partisan — it's personal. The Trump family crypto connection turns this into a political liability for any Democrat who votes yes.
